SOUTHWICK, P.J., for the Court:
¶ 1. Hazel Young was awarded workers' compensation benefits for an injury which she sustained at work. Her employer and its insurance carrier appealed, arguing that the injury was the result of a preexisting condition. The Commission affirmed the finding that the injury was job-related, as did the Marshall County Circuit Court.
